AP06 TPU is a 2006 Subaru Legacy in Blue with a 1,994c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 59.1%.
Across all 2006 Subaru Legacy models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.3% with a typical mileage of 85,500 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Subaru Legacy f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 11,876 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AP06 TPU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Subaru Legacy typ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 20 years old, this Subaru Legacy is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
